Best for

  • - High-contrast logos and icons
  • - Transparent PNG artwork
  • - Simple silhouettes and stencils

Not for

  • - Photorealistic images
  • - Very noisy or low-resolution scans
  • - Multi-color gradient artwork

Limitations

  • - Source image quality strongly affects the traced result.
  • - Tiny text and fine noise may need manual cleanup in a vector editor.
  • - Complex photos produce heavy paths; simple graphics vectorize best.

Does transparency in the PNG matter?

Transparent backgrounds usually trace cleaner because the subject is already isolated. For busy backgrounds, use Remove Background first.

Is the SVG editable afterwards?

Yes. The output is standard SVG path geometry that opens in Illustrator, Inkscape, Figma, and similar editors.
